Output 658eebb476295a5d76cd893a15fc29967e16459f2a72e04098e1b5e6f75bd3ce:14

value
230626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5695558ab482cfe726edfb07be8a42341543d93b OP_EQUAL
address
39apvxcY13f8JRqKuu45NYYuLtkEzzY7Ec
transaction
658eebb476295a5d76cd893a15fc29967e16459f2a72e04098e1b5e6f75bd3ce
spent
true